Youtube For Windows 11 64 Bit [updated] Guide

Youtube For Windows 11 64 Bit [updated] Guide

While Google does not offer a traditional standalone .exe installer for YouTube on Windows 11, you can install the . This provides a dedicated window, a desktop icon, and the ability to pin the app to your taskbar for a native feel on your 64-bit system. How to Install the YouTube App

Uses minimal system resources compared to Chromium browsers. 4. System Optimization for 4K and 8K Video Playback youtube for windows 11 64 bit

While there is no "native" .exe installation file for YouTube like traditional software, you can still get a full desktop experience on . By using Progressive Web App (PWA) technology, you can install YouTube as a standalone application that sits in your Start Menu, pins to your taskbar, and runs in its own window without browser clutter. Why Install YouTube on Windows 11? While Google does not offer a traditional standalone

If you're looking for a more native experience, you can use a YouTube desktop client. One popular option is , a free and open-source YouTube client for Windows. Why Install YouTube on Windows 11

Right-click the speaker icon in your Windows 11 taskbar, select Volume mixer , and verify that the individual volume slider for your browser or the YouTube app is not muted.

One prominent example was "YouTube Web," but the community favorite quickly became "SmartTube." These weren't official Google products, but they acted like them. They were built on the Windows App SDK, running natively on 64-bit architecture. They weren't just bookmarks; they integrated with the Windows 11 media controls. When a user hit "Play," the media art appeared on the lock screen. When a notification popped up, it was styled in the Windows 11 fluent design language.